Contraband cigarettes worth P11.1 M seized in Zamboanga del Sur
Pagadian City, Zamboanga del Sur. INQUIRER FILES
PAGADIAN CITY, Zamboanga del Sur — Authorities in this city intercepted a wing van truck and confiscated the contraband cigarettes loaded on it.
The operation was held on Thursday, January 30, at a checkpoint in Barangay Tiguma here.
Lt. Col. Jerwin Cagurin, Pagadian City police chief, told the Inquirer that the truck was driven by a certain Ricky, 43, of Lapuyan, Zamboanga del Sur, along with his truckman, Alvin, 29, of Tabuan Lasa, Basilan.
“Upon inspection, the truck driver claimed he was transporting cigarettes but when asked to provide the necessary documents, he failed to present any,” Cagurin said.
Boxes of cigarettes were found hidden beneath sacks of rice hull.
